There seems to be a misunderstanding about RS. It has nothing to do with score differential, only with the losing teams score. If the losing team only gets 36 points, that's all you get, regardless of your own score. If you win 38-36, it is no better for RS than winning 135 to 36. The G14 doesn't enter into RS.

On another note though, your average score is the tiebreaker for two teams with identical W/L records and RS. It was the strategic goal of my team to receive a G-14 every match. If the real time scoring had been accurate, we would have boosted the other team's score by scoring on our own trailer, but having seen 70 point swings from real time to final score, we decided that we needed to score as much as possible.
